About Robert Kaše

Robert Kaše is a scholar working on Organizational Behavior and Human Resource Management, Strategy and Management, Social Psychology, Pollution and Sociology and Political Science, having authored 53 papers that have together received 1.9k indexed citations. Recurring topics across this work include Job Satisfaction and Organizational Behavior (10 papers), Innovation and Knowledge Management (7 papers), Pharmaceutical and Antibiotic Environmental Impacts (5 papers), Management and Organizational Studies (5 papers), Social Capital and Networks (5 papers), Effects and risks of endocrine disrupting chemicals (5 papers), Business Strategy and Innovation (4 papers) and Human Resource and Talent Management (4 papers). The work is most often cited by research in Organizational Behavior and Human Resource Management (503 citations), Pollution (488 citations), Health, Toxicology and Mutagenesis (520 citations), Communication (181 citations) and Management of Technology and Innovation (132 citations). Robert Kaše has collaborated with scholars based in Slovenia, United Kingdom and Switzerland. Frequent co-authors include Nada Zupan, Marlene Ågerstrand, Muris Korkaric, Caroline Moermond, Jaap Paauwe, Maja Konečnik Ruzzier, Saša Batistič, Matej Černe, Miha Škerlavaj and Cornelia Kienle. Their work appears in journals such as Human Resource Management, European J of International Management, Human Resource Management Journal, Environmental Sciences Europe and Journal of Organizational Behavior.
